LSH is looking for one-two individuals to help us provide childcare from 5:45-8:15 on Tuesday evenings starting May 6th. The volunteer would watch the children of our clients attending a pre-GED math course, and by doing so would enable some mothers to be able to further their educational goals! The volunteer must be able to obtain childcare clearances (which we pay for and provide). We have a fully equipped childcare room so volunteer(s) would just need to arrive ready to play!

Description

Founded in 1902, Lutheran Settlement House (LSH) is a non-profit, nonsectarian, community-based organization, committed to providing comprehensive services to vulnerable children, adults, and families living in inner city Philadelphia. LSH integrates social, educational and advocacy services through the provision of the following programs: Bilingual Domestic Violence Program (BDVP) , Community Education & Employment Department (CEED), Homeless and Residential Services, and LSH Senior Center and Services. www.lutheransettlement.org
